MySQL是一個關(guān)系型數(shù)據(jù)庫管理系統(tǒng),在日常數(shù)據(jù)操作中,常常需要在不同的數(shù)據(jù)庫之間進行數(shù)據(jù)傳輸。但是,在傳輸過程中可能會出現(xiàn)錯誤或者需要回退不同數(shù)據(jù)庫之間的數(shù)據(jù),這時候該怎么做呢?
MySQL提供了多種方法來回退數(shù)據(jù)傳輸操作,以下是其中兩種常見的方法:
# 方法一:使用MySQL Workbench工具回退
1. 打開MySQL Workbench工具,進入“Server”選項卡;
2. 選擇需要回退的數(shù)據(jù)庫服務(wù)器,在彈出的下拉菜單中選擇“Data Export”;
3. 在“Data Export”界面中,選擇要回退的數(shù)據(jù)庫名稱和需要回退的數(shù)據(jù)表;
4. 點擊“Start Export”按鈕開始導(dǎo)出回退數(shù)據(jù)文件;
5. 在需要進行數(shù)據(jù)回退操作的數(shù)據(jù)庫中,進入MySQL Workbench工具的“Server”選項卡;
6. 在彈出的下拉菜單中選擇“Data Import”;
7. 在“Data Import”界面中選擇需要回退的數(shù)據(jù)文件,完成數(shù)據(jù)的回退操作。
# 方法二:使用mysqldump命令回退
1. 在命令行中使用mysqldump命令導(dǎo)出需要回退的數(shù)據(jù)庫文件,執(zhí)行命令:mysqldump -u username -p password database_name >backup.sql;
2. 在需要進行數(shù)據(jù)回退操作的數(shù)據(jù)庫中,使用mysql命令直接導(dǎo)入備份文件,執(zhí)行命令:mysql -u username -p password database_name< backup.sql,即可完成數(shù)據(jù)回退操作。
通過以上兩種方法,就可以輕松地完成MySQL數(shù)據(jù)庫之間的數(shù)據(jù)回退操作。但是,在進行數(shù)據(jù)傳輸操作時,一定要注意備份數(shù)據(jù)和核對數(shù)據(jù)備份文件的有效性,以避免不必要的數(shù)據(jù)丟失和錯誤操作帶來的麻煩。